Puzzled? This week’s Xpress has the wrong New York Times crossword
Crossword fans: It’s not you, it’s us. If you’ve picked up today’s Mountain Xpress and tried your hand at the New York Times crossword puzzle, you’re understandably confused and miffed. Do to an error on our part, the correct clues are listed, but next to the wrong puzzle.
But don’t put away that pen yet: You can download the correct puzzle here. Simply download it and print it out, then make your way to page 71 of the new issue of Xpress and use the clues listed there with the correct puzzle.
— Jon Elliston, managing editor
